❝ my noob version

a <- c(1,1,2,2,3,5,5,6,6,7,8,8,9,9)

a <- as.integer(factor(a, unique(a)))


Thanks a lot to both of you. You guys are nothing short of geniuses.
I think Mityri's example is better. The example that I gave had one single missing integer, but there are frequently plenty, like
a=c(1,1,2,2,3,5,5,6,6,7,8,8,12,12, 13,13,14,16,16) etc. I apologise I should have written that.
